Big companies might set up their own instance, but for most it's probably total overkill to maintain their own server.
Personally, I have some side projects with dedicated social media profiles, so that their users can follow the project/site itself, instead of following me as the creator. Some have a Mastodon.social profile already, but I would like to have a dedicated place for them.